The Little Engine is a classic fairytale that all children should know. Originally written in the early 20th century, the story is one of perseverance and confidence. You and your child can now read this original children's classic with this new edition full of colourful illustrations. The Little Engine follows a little train engine who takes up the task of carrying a large train up a massive hill-a task that larger and more accomplished engines refused to do. The little engine huffs and puffs his way up the hill, struggling to carry his heavy load. However, he is positive and confident the whole way and ends up succeeding in his mission, making it over the crest of the hill and down the other side. Reading about the results of positivity, and perseverance in this beautiful new edition of The Little Engine will leave your child (and you) feeling confident and thinking "I think I can, I think I can" all day long!

Olive Kennon Beaupre was an American writer born in 1883.
Olive first began writing stories and poems for her daughter and
was encouraged by her husband to publish them. After having her
first works published by P.F. Volland Company, Olive founded The
Book House for Children with her husband in 1919, where she could
publish children's stories to her own standards. One of Olive's
most famous works was her six-volume collection of My Book House,
which was the first collection to be graded to meet the developing
needs and abilities of children of different ages.
John Kurtzis a Napa, California native currently residing in
Georgia with his wife Sandrina and family. John is a self-taught
illustrator, and has a vast portfolio including art and
illustrations for children's books, advertising, education, and
television for clients all across the US and Europe, including
Sesame Street and Disney.
